Instance Attribute Details
#creation_timestamp ⇒ String
[Output Only] Creation timestamp in RFC3339 text format.
Corresponds to the JSON property creationTimestamp
20313 20314 20315 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20313 def @creation_timestamp end |
#description ⇒ String
An optional description of this resource. Provide this property when you
create the resource.
Corresponds to the JSON property description
20319 20320 20321 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20319 def description @description end |
#disk_size_gb ⇒ Fixnum
[Output Only] Size of the snapshot, specified in GB.
Corresponds to the JSON property diskSizeGb
20324 20325 20326 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20324 def disk_size_gb @disk_size_gb end |
#id ⇒ Fixnum
[Output Only] The unique identifier for the resource. This identifier is
defined by the server.
Corresponds to the JSON property id
20330 20331 20332 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20330 def id @id end |
#kind ⇒ String
[Output Only] Type of the resource. Always compute#snapshot for Snapshot
resources.
Corresponds to the JSON property kind
20336 20337 20338 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20336 def kind @kind end |
#label_fingerprint ⇒ String
A fingerprint for the labels being applied to this snapshot, which is
essentially a hash of the labels set used for optimistic locking. The
fingerprint is initially generated by Compute Engine and changes after every
request to modify or update labels. You must always provide an up-to-date
fingerprint hash in order to update or change labels.
To see the latest fingerprint, make a get() request to retrieve a snapshot.
Corresponds to the JSON property labelFingerprint
NOTE: Values are automatically base64 encoded/decoded in the client library.
20347 20348 20349 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20347 def label_fingerprint @label_fingerprint end |
#labels ⇒ Hash<String,String>
Labels to apply to this snapshot. These can be later modified by the setLabels
method. Label values may be empty.
Corresponds to the JSON property labels
20353 20354 20355 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20353 def labels @labels end |
#license_codes ⇒ Array<Fixnum>
Integer license codes indicating which licenses are attached to this snapshot.
Corresponds to the JSON property licenseCodes
20358 20359 20360 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20358 def license_codes @license_codes end |
#licenses ⇒ Array<String>
[Output Only] A list of public visible licenses that apply to this snapshot.
This can be because the original image had licenses attached (such as a
Windows image).
Corresponds to the JSON property licenses
20365 20366 20367 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20365 def licenses @licenses end |
#name ⇒ String
Name of the resource; provided by the client when the resource is created. The
name must be 1-63 characters long, and comply with RFC1035. Specifically, the
name must be 1-63 characters long and match the regular expression a-z? which means the first character must be a lowercase letter,
and all following characters must be a dash, lowercase letter, or digit,
except the last character, which cannot be a dash.
Corresponds to the JSON property name
20375 20376 20377 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20375 def name @name end |
#self_link ⇒ String
[Output Only] Server-defined URL for the resource.
Corresponds to the JSON property selfLink
20380 20381 20382 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20380 def self_link @self_link end |
#snapshot_encryption_key ⇒ Google::Apis::ComputeAlpha::CustomerEncryptionKey
Represents a customer-supplied encryption key
Corresponds to the JSON property snapshotEncryptionKey
20385 20386 20387 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20385 def snapshot_encryption_key @snapshot_encryption_key end |
#source_disk ⇒ String
[Output Only] The source disk used to create this snapshot.
Corresponds to the JSON property sourceDisk
20390 20391 20392 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20390 def source_disk @source_disk end |
#source_disk_encryption_key ⇒ Google::Apis::ComputeAlpha::CustomerEncryptionKey
Represents a customer-supplied encryption key
Corresponds to the JSON property sourceDiskEncryptionKey
20395 20396 20397 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20395 def source_disk_encryption_key @source_disk_encryption_key end |
#source_disk_id ⇒ String
[Output Only] The ID value of the disk used to create this snapshot. This
value may be used to determine whether the snapshot was taken from the current
or a previous instance of a given disk name.
Corresponds to the JSON property sourceDiskId
20402 20403 20404 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20402 def source_disk_id @source_disk_id end |
#status ⇒ String
[Output Only] The status of the snapshot. This can be CREATING, DELETING,
FAILED, READY, or UPLOADING.
Corresponds to the JSON property status
20408 20409 20410 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20408 def status @status end |
#storage_bytes ⇒ Fixnum
[Output Only] A size of the storage used by the snapshot. As snapshots share
storage, this number is expected to change with snapshot creation/deletion.
Corresponds to the JSON property storageBytes
20414 20415 20416 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20414 def storage_bytes @storage_bytes end |
#storage_bytes_status ⇒ String
[Output Only] An indicator whether storageBytes is in a stable state or it is
being adjusted as a result of shared storage reallocation. This status can
either be UPDATING, meaning the size of the snapshot is being updated, or
UP_TO_DATE, meaning the size of the snapshot is up-to-date.
Corresponds to the JSON property storageBytesStatus
20422 20423 20424 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20422 def storage_bytes_status @storage_bytes_status end |
#storage_locations ⇒ Array<String>
GCS bucket storage location of the snapshot (regional or multi-regional).
Corresponds to the JSON property storageLocations
20427 20428 20429 |
# File 'generated/google/apis/compute_alpha/classes.rb', line 20427 def storage_locations @storage_locations end |
